Type
ORACLE
Validation date
2024-09-16 05:44: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01204,
    "usd": 0.01337
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001C8B8F28C26E8C6FFF88330AFD4BA56974669D6C3A01668E9D7E8AC93C8F969CB

Previous signature

497DA6A02340EF4FAD2B873992DDE76AFC4B7FC804805506F83BAE7299303183B0FBA4808DE3DCEE61FABAC86CCD81CDBD246C089FBB630FAD526A14120E350E

Origin signature

3044022033B2E1814936415E1C8F6F62E7E5A37F0D99453560F0B50C475F88E014C1A5C502204AE11149841EF451C237CBF5F77AF9457ECF30838DC5629A57B477501D0C00F8

Proof of work

010204D6052E0C6CA9244CDE5F3D664296BDFBA0090B330404C3C16B098758F27965DFEC0D3F25D1365F389C2B6C516195552F8779DEE0796C8C33F1A9C0404F4E3381

Proof of integrity

001C052020906168097758ACAC1F63680176B3B5FA616E52F48F3DBC0DD90D43FD

Coordinator signature

1FAD515DA7628BA33B2B1427E3FFA0F7B9B1F42854BA73F774F5C7D6C514B27AD3CA4531225E4A45C36FB12718AF13D7551D906CCBD389E986BBC396265D6A03

Validator #1 public key

0001F01DD6127C7685048A5BCFB8A5B73C5CC603D052E6F27194B51A3574760DD9E5

Validator #1 signature

5A181675E8146C55C2FFC1E7116918D15A6F193EB2418B68B110D1F9D04FFF9454CF91FA90D62C72BD5A62D684EDB82326D3A10CA4E1F3C2D2FB1C63BB8F4A05

Validator #2 public key

000134CE600B5903D5A9EAC69B4E0944FDCCED2CC5A84BC2D6780991744A7BA933D3

Validator #2 signature

F27625564AFC7ECD6D35E4C28553D62D249626EDE4793F66064B715B16382FF3549F659703BB9FCD9B247A125819AEA82B85B29887B9D98B85654820E96F1B05